AFCON 2025: Super Eagles camp grows to 15 as Iwobi, Bassey, Onyeka arrive

292

The Super Eagles camp ahead of the 2025 Africa Cup of Nations has now grown to 15 players with the arrival of Fulham teammates Alex Iwobi and Calvin Bassey, alongside Brentford midfielder Frank Onyeka.

The trio’s arrival was confirmed by the Super Eagles’ media officer, Promise Efoghe.

Also reporting to camp on Monday were FC Porto left-back Zaidu Sanusi and Trabzonspor forward Paul Onuachu.

They join earlier arrivals Ademola Lookman, Bright Osayi-Samuel, Stanley Nwabali, Fisayo Dele-Bashiru and Francis Uzoho, who are already undergoing preparations.

Bassey comes into camp on the back of an impressive weekend, having scored for Fulham in their 3-2 Premier League victory over Burnley on Saturday.
